Frequently Asked Questions

What is the weather like at Jungfraujoch?

The weather at Jungfraujoch is typically cold and snowy, even in summer. Temperatures average around freezing, and it can snow at any time of year. It’s essential to dress warmly in layers and be prepared for changing conditions.

Is Jungfraujoch open all year round?

Yes, Jungfraujoch is open year-round, but some facilities and activities may have limited hours or be closed during certain times of the year, especially during the off-season. (See Also: Best Time to Visit Pin Parvati Trek – Ideal Weather Conditions)

How long does it take to get to Jungfraujoch from Interlaken?

The journey to Jungfraujoch from Interlaken takes approximately 2 hours by train. The scenic train ride itself is a highlight, offering stunning views of the Swiss Alps.

What should I wear to Jungfraujoch?

Dress in warm layers, including a hat, gloves, and scarf. Even in summer, temperatures can be cold, and wind chill can make it feel even colder. Waterproof and windproof clothing is also recommended.
